is a British neo-noir neo-romantic psychological thriller directed by Michael Winterbottom . It clocks in at approximately 87 minutes (frequently searched as "86" minutes due to PAL video speedups). The film explores themes of voyeurism, deep-seated emotional trauma, and destructive sexual obsession.
The film feels like a music video extended into a feature—a style that was immensely popular at the time due to directors like Winterbottom and Danny Boyle. The title itself, I Want You , is taken from the Elvis Costello song, though the film is not a musical. However, the soundtrack plays a pivotal role, with tracks that amplify the longing and isolation of the characters.

Why would someone need English subtitles for an English-language film? For several reasons. I Want You features strong regional British accents and includes dialogue in Serbian-Croatian and Macedonian, which is not translated within the film.
